Chronicles of Phoenix

Phoenix was founded in 1867 on the site of the ancient Hohokam canal system, named for the mythical bird rising from ashes after the Civil War. Its 20th-century boom came from air conditioning and railway expansion, turning a desert outpost into a sprawling Sun Belt metropolis. The architecture evolved from adobe and Mission Revival to sleek mid-century modern, especially in neighbourhoods like Arcadia. Today, Phoenix balances a fast-growing tech and healthcare economy with a resilient desert identity, still defined by relentless heat and a fierce local pride.

Where to exchange

Use ATMs at major bank branches or credit unions for best rates; avoid airport and tourist-trap currency exchanges which charge poor rates + fees.

💳
Cards & contactless

Visa/Mastercard widely accepted; contactless and Apple Pay common; some small local places may be cash-only, so carry some $20s.

🪙
Tipping etiquette

Restaurants: 15-20% pre-tax. Taxis/rideshare: 10-15%. Hotel staff: $1-2 per bag for bellhops, $2-5 per night for housekeeping.

Top Attractions in Phoenix

Arizona State Capitol Museum Free

💡 Free guided tours at 10am and 2pm weekdays—ask about the secret tunnel to the adjacent building. Allow 1 hour. Close to the Capitol, the Wesley Bolin Memorial Plaza has a free outdoor memorial with a real Apollo lunar module replica.

Camelback Mountain Free

💡 Go at sunrise to beat heat and crowds. Bring more water than you think you need—at least a litre per person, more in summer. No shade on the trail.

South Mountain Park and Preserve Free

💡 Drive to Dobbins Lookout for sunset—free and spectacular. For a short hike, try Mormon Trail from the main lot: 2 miles each way, moderate effort, fewer people than Camelback.

Heard Museum

💡 Free admission on First Friday (6pm–10pm) and every Sunday for Arizona residents. Otherwise, £14. Allow 2–3 hours. The café serves good fry bread.

Desert Botanical Garden

💡 First Tuesday of each month is free from 8am to 10am (limited tickets, arrive early). Otherwise, admission is £18. Go late afternoon when the light turns the cacti gold.
